</div></hgroup><p>In the paper, <strong><em>The Dark Side of Outside Directors: Do They Quit When They are Most Needed?</em></strong> which was recently made publicly available on SSRN, my co-authors (Rüdiger Fahlenbrach from the Ecole Polytechnique Fédérale de Lausanne and the Swiss Finance Institute and Angie Low from the Nanyang Technological University) and I focus on a cost of board independence that has not received attention so far and demonstrate that it is economically significant. Corporate governance reforms following the corporate scandals of the turn of the century focused heavily on increasing the representation of outside directors on boards. Listing standards on U.S. exchanges were changed to require boards to have a majority of outside directors. Many countries have introduced requirements on the percentage of outside directors on boards as well as on the fraction of outside directors on the nominating committee, compensation committee, and audit committee (see IOSCO (2007)).</p>
